How they compare
Korea currently reports 10.4% against 10.4% in Denmark, a difference of 0.0%.
Across all 18 years both countries report, Denmark has been ahead every year.
Denmark ranks 30th and Korea ranks 29th of 122 countries.
Denmark has averaged higher in every one of the 4 decades both report.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Denmark | Korea |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1990s | 10.7% | 4.4% | 6.3% | Denmark |
| 2000s | 10.5% | 6.0% | 4.5% | Denmark |
| 2010s | 10.9% | 8.7% | 2.1% | Denmark |
| 2020s | 10.6% | 9.8% | 0.7% | Denmark |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
